02 Charming: This is a good word to use if people naturally gravitate towards your dad and/or if he is very friendly. You can also use this word if he's a bit of a flirt. E.g. "My dad is the smoothest guy around. He's naturally charming." 03 Confident: This is a good word to use if your dad is sure of himself and his actions.

Words to Describe the Best Dad

1. Kind It may seem a bit bland but having a kind dad is something to be happy about. Some dads can be distant, hard and unloving. If your dad is caring, understanding and fair that's great! And you could easily sum him up as kind then. So use that word to describe your dad and be glad you've got a really good natured father.

Caring: feeling or showing concern and empathy for others. Example: My father is so caring that he always puts my needs before his own. Conscientious: taking care to do something correctly or thoroughly. Example: My dad is very conscientious and always makes sure everything is done right.
